An ABC 7 TV news car is parked in New York financial district, NY, Thursday August 4, 2011.
Size: 3888px × 2592px
Location: New York City, New York, United States
Photo credit: © The NYC collection / Alamy / Afripics
License: Licensed
Model Released: No
Keywords: abc, car, news, tv, york